"Head to The Copper Onion for dinner before catching an indie film at Broadway Centre Cinemas. This lively brasserie-style restaurant opened in 2010 and is still going strong today. The menu changes occasionally, but the delicious ricotta dumplings topped with parmigiano-reggiano have been around since day one, much like that childhood friend who remembers your first AIM screen name. Always start with the dumplings, then move on to the housemade pastas, like the fettuccine carbonara or the wagyu beef stroganoff. If you’re craving a fun cocktail, go with something like the Emergency Poncho: a fusion of mezcal, pineapple, cinnamon, lime, and spicy ancho reyes liqueur." - Jenny Willden
